Gaza Aid Crisis: Israeli Airdrops Hit Refugee Tents, 11 Injured
📰 What Happened
At least 11 Palestinians were injured when Israeli military aid airdrops struck refugee tents near al-Rasheed Road in northern Gaza. The incident occurred during Israel's announced humanitarian aid operations on Saturday. Many pallets landed far from displacement sites, near Israeli military positions. In response, Israel began implementing daily 'tactical pauses' and new aid corridors. Hamas condemned these measures as 'symbolic, deceptive moves' aimed at deflecting international pressure to end the siege.
